Tyber's Bar, nestled in the heart of Tunbridge Wells, is a vibrant restaurant that transports patrons straight to the Caribbean. With its lively atmosphere, infused with reggae music, this bar has quickly become a local favorite. Customers rave about the friendly staff and the selection of delicious cocktails that perfectly complement the generous portions of food.
Notably, the venue has played host to numerous private events, showcasing its versatility. Guests have praised the team for their support in making celebrations, such as 18th birthdays and milestone parties, both enjoyable and memorable. The freshly made pizzas have garnered special mention, highlighting the establishment's commitment to quality.
Live music events featuring talented artists, like the tribute to Adele, have further enhanced the bar’s reputation as a go-to destination for music lovers. Whether you’re celebrating a special occasion or just looking for a fun night out, Tyber's Bar is a place where wonderful memories are made. With its warm ambiance and delightful offerings, this restaurant deserves a spot on your must-visit list in Tunbridge Wells.

Some may claim some bias to my review, as I sometimes DJ at this venue, but I believe it deserves a review as everyone I've chatted to give the venue and restaurant glowing praise. The fact the restaurant was fully booked is a good indication. Once again I chose the curried goat and I asked if the chef could make it a little hotter (I'm a chilli head), which he did and on this occasion the meat just fell off the bones. The restaurant definitely gets my recommendation, but upstairs is where the bands and DJs play. I absolutely love the decor here, the old posters, Dualers history and the layout. And I have always found the staff full of smiles. On the occasions that Tyber (from the Dualers) has visited, sometimes along with his family, the atmosphere has been electric, and he's often made time to talk to the customers and grab a few selfies. It's a little bit of Jamaica brought to Tunbridge Wells.
